📊 Teacher salaries in Endeavour Hills follow Victorian public scales (AUD), with privates competitive. Graduates start at $76,655 (Level 1-2), mid-career $98,985-$109,606, principals $147,208. Factors: Experience (2% annual increments), allowances ($5k+ rural/remote, less here), super 11%.
Cost of living adjustment: Median house $750k, rent $500/wk – affordable vs Melbourne CBD. National avg teacher $95k; Endeavour Hills 5% higher due demand. Benefits: 20 days leave, salary packaging.
| Role | Entry | Mid | Top |
|---|---|---|---|
| Primary | $76k | $100k | $115k |
| Secondary | $78k | $105k | $120k |
| Special Ed | $77k | $102k | $118k |
| Principal | - | - | $147k |

☀️ Endeavour Hills enjoys Melbourne's temperate oceanic climate: summer highs 25.5°C (Jan), lows 13°C; winter 14.2°C highs (Jul), 6°C lows. Annual rainfall 593mm, mostly winter-spring. Rarely extreme – few frosts, mild heatwaves.
Impacts school life: Year-round outdoor activities viable, minimal closures (avg 1-2 snow/rain days). Tips: Layer for variable days; summer UV protection for playgrounds.
